SUMMARY:
The Lead Production Operator plays a key role in the daily operations of the manufacturing floor by overseeing the safe, efficient, and consistent operation of production lines. This hands-on position combines technical expertise with leadership responsibilities, ensuring that production goals are met without compromising quality, safety, or compliance. The Lead Production Operator also serves as a liaison between production staff and management, helping to drive performance, troubleshoot issues, and support continuous improvement efforts.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Supervise and coordinate daily production activities across assigned shifts or work areas to ensure production targets, quality standards, and safety requirements are consistently achieved.

  • Provide clear direction and leadership to production operators, fostering a team-oriented environment that promotes accountability, efficiency, and mutual support.

  • Verify that all required raw materials, packaging components, and tools are available and properly staged before the start of each production run.

  • Operate, monitor, and troubleshoot production equipment as needed; escalate complex mechanical issues to maintenance in a timely manner to minimize downtime.

  • Perform routine inspections of work-in-progress and finished products to verify conformance to quality specifications; document and address any non-conformities.

  • Remove, inspect, label, and book all completed skids; determine the appropriate next steps—whether to approve for inventory or mark for rework/scrap—based on quality standards.

  • Accurately complete and maintain production logs, batch records, and other documentation in accordance with company procedures and regulatory requirements.

  • Lead by example in upholding all workplace safety standards, ensuring team adherence to PPE usage, proper equipment handling, and emergency procedures.

  • Conduct onboarding and ongoing training for new and existing employees on production procedures, machine operation, safety protocols, and standard operating procedures (SOPs).

  • Collaborate closely with quality assurance, maintenance, warehouse, and production planning teams to resolve process bottlenecks, coordinate product changeovers, and optimize production flow.

  • Participate in regular shift meetings and provide performance feedback, operational updates, and improvement suggestions to supervisors and other stakeholders.

  • Support the implementation of Lean manufacturing principles, 5S practices, and other continuous improvement initiatives.

  • Assist with conducting root cause analysis for quality issues, equipment malfunctions, or process deviations, and help implement corrective/preventive actions.

  • Flexibly respond to shifting priorities, special projects, and urgent production needs as directed by supervisors or plant leadership.

  • Responsibilities may vary slightly based on product line, equipment type, and facility layout.
